The “Buy Bitcoin” sign held behind Janet Yellen at a 2017 congressional hearing has sold for $1 million at auction. The iconic sign sold for 16.051 BTC, equivalent to just over $1 million.

Scarce.City , the auction house that facilitated the sale, said it set a new record for the platform. The auction was held at PubKey, a Bitcoin-themed bar in New York City. According to Pubkey, the “Buy Bitcoin” man, who goes by Justin but is known online as Squirrekkywrath, is now the proud owner of the sign.

Proceeds from the sale will go to fund a Layer 2 Bitcoin startup called Tirrel Corp. The startup is owned by Christian Langalis, who originally held the sign in the now-famous photo.

After raising the sign at the House Financial Services hearing, Langalis was escorted out of the building for violating the committee’s decorum rules. However, he got his point across as the image went viral and hype around Bitcoin continued to grow.
